Orlando Christian Prep was founded in 1960, and is currently a ministry of Orlando Baptist Church. The school is separated into four academic divisions including Pre-K (K2-K4), Elementary (K5-5th), Middle School (6th-8th), and High School (9th-12th).

History

Orlando Christian Prep was founded in 1960 as Orange Christian School a ministry of Temple Baptist Church

Notable alumni

  • Keith Clanton (2009), forward who plays professionally in Romania, played college basketball for the UCF Knights
  • Johnathan Farquharson (2011), sprinter who competes for The Bahamas, ran college track for the Abilene Christian Wildcats
  • Kai Jones (2018), center who last played for the Charlotte Hornets, played college basketball for the Texas Longhorns
  • Nassir Little (2018), forward for the Phoenix Suns, played college basketball for the North Carolina Tar Heels
  • C.J. Walker (2019-transferred), forward for the UCF Knights
  • Xavier Weaver (2019), wide receiver for the Colorado Buffaloes
